OFFICIAL RESULTS

  • Big Swole vs Vipress; Swole wins.
  • The Dark Order’s Alex Reynolds & John Silver VS Lee Johnson & Aaron Solow; Reynolds & Silver win.
  • Trent w/ Chuck Taylor & Orange Cassidy VS Michael Nakazawa; Trent wins.
  • Red Velvet VS Tesha Price; Velvet wins.
  • Private Party VS VSK & Baron Black; Private Party wins.
  • KiLynn King VS Rache Chanel; King wins.
  • Sammy Guevara VS Marko Stunt; Sammy wins.
  • Penelope Ford VS Dreamgirl Ellie; Ford wins.
  • Ivelisse and Diamante VS Lady Frost & “Bionic Beast” Jenna; Ivelisse & Diamante win.
  • Brandon Cutler VS Adam Priest; Cutler wins.
  • Six Man Tag: Gunn Club VS Cezar Bononi, KTB, & Seth Gargis; Gunn Club wins.
  • Jurassic Express VS Panda X-Press; Jurassic Express wins.
  • The Hybrid2 VS Griff Garrison and Brian Pillman Jr; The Hybrid2 win.
  • The Acclaimed VS Alex Chamberlain & Damian Fenrir; The Acclaimed wins.
  • Matt Sydal VS Alan Angels w/ Preston Vance; Sydal wins.
  • Peter Avalon VS Fuego del Sol; Avalon wins.
  • Triple Threat Tag: Chaos Project VS Evil Uno & Stu Grayson VS Sonny Kiss & Joey Janela; Uno & Stu win.

My Thoughts:

I feel like AEW Dark is becoming more about quantity and not quality. Everything was good tonight, but I feel like the main event could’ve been given more of the 165 minutes the night had. The Triple Threat tag was still fast and furious in a good way, but wouldn’t it have therefore been even better if it could’ve had some room to breathe? Maybe let it be a 15 minute match and not 10, then there wouldn’t be rushing through the spots. Pretty sure there was quite the collision during the double crossbodies to the outside that we weren’t supposed to have. But the Dark Order goes 2-1 on the night with Angels losing to Sydal 1v1. The Dark Order has two strong tag teams, but other than Brodie Lee, I don’t see much going for them in the men’s singles division. And even then, Brodie’s been off TV, I wonder what that’s about.

I will say, Sammy Guevara and Marko Stunt did have a great match, with a lot more out of Stunt than expected. Sammy of course wins to get back on track, and he had a really good promo after. I almost thought someone was going to confront him, but maybe that’ll be next time, since Sammy is deeply involved in the Inner Circle story that is MJF joining in. The Waiting Room was a bit more awkward this week, but clearly they were going for a “Jerry! Jerry!” moment as Britt got confrontational with Tay Conti. The Acclaimed are clearly gaining momentum and star power as they had their musical guest spot on the talk show, then had another good diss rap and win. I am already dying to see/hear Caster’s first diss rap on a big name team like SCU or Private Party.

I also thought it was interesting Avalon got his first win tonight. I really would’ve thought they’d have him wait until the last Dark of the year so that he could close out his 2020 record with that crucial first win and use  it as a bigger reason to celebrate on New Year’s Eve. Plus, how hilarious would that be for him to get that first win, but then records are essentially reset for the 2021 “season?” He’d have to start from scratch basically, right as he finally got on the board!
